Description:

Fox Rothschild has an opening in multiple offices for a highly skilled and experienced transactional Real Estate associate. The ideal candidate will have five to eight years of experience, a strong background in commercial leasing (including ground leases), built-to-suit development, and real estate acquisitions, with a focus on representing tenants and buyers in sophisticated retail and industrial transactions. This position offers direct client interaction with a major national retailer, and the opportunity to work on complex, high-volume transactions for a nationally recognized firm that values collaboration and your expertise.

Qualifications:

Juris Doctorate (JD) required. Must be licensed to practice in state where the office resides.

Knowledge, Skills, & Abilities
  • Proven experience in retail and industrial real estate transactions, with a focus on leasing, ground leases, and acquisitions.
  • Strong research, writing skills, and academic record.
  • Strong analytical, critical thinking, and problem-solving skills with an attention to detail.
  • Experience in the retail and industrial sectors.
  • Experience with ground lease structures, built-to-suit development agreements, and related transactional documentation.
  • Ability to review and analyze title commitments, surveys, and due diligence materials in connection with acquisitions and development projects.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a dynamic real estate team.
  • Strong negotiation, communication,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and priorities in a fast-paced environment.
Key Responsibilities
  • Manage real estate transactions for retail and industrial properties, including built-to-suit development projects, ground leases, and acquisitions.
  • Negotiate and draft ground leases, development agreements, lease agreements, purchase contracts, and other related transactional documents.
  • Collaborate with internal teams and external stakeholders, including developers, engineers, and project managers, to ensure successful transaction outcomes.
  • Provide advice and representation of tenants and buyers in leasing, ground lease, and acquisition transactions.
  • Review and analyze title commitments, surveys, and environmental reports in connection with acquisitions and development projects.
